Abstract:
The current disclosure is related to a column and line digital-to-analog converter (DAC) with a hybrid coupler for generating quadrature analog signals. The DAC may include an array of unit power amplifiers (cells). A first portion of the cells of the array may be coupled to a first column decoder to receive in-phase components of digital signals and a second portion of the cells may be coupled to a second column decoder to receive quadrature components of the digital signals. The first portion of the cells of the array may generate in-phase components of analog signals and the second portion of the cells of the array may generate quadrature components of the analog signals. A hybrid coupler of the DAC may receive the in-phase and quadrature components of the analog signals with a similar phase, delay the quadrature components by a phase delay (e.g., 90 degrees), and output the resulting analog signals.
